The video discusses the new adaptive Fast Reading Test, which adjusts question difficulty based on student performance. It explains the transition from diagnostic tests to progress monitoring tests (PM1, PM2, PM3) and how each test influences the next. Strategies for tackling the adaptive nature of the test are provided, emphasizing the importance of answering questions accurately. The video also offers tips for test-taking, including managing time and using test tools effectively. Finally, it highlights the availability of practice tests to familiarize students with the format and tools.
